Biomedical Engineer
A Biomedical Engineer develops equipment for illness treatment and injury recovery, working with health monitoring, therapeutic, and diagnostic systems.
Clinical Engineer
A Clinical Engineer ensures the safe operation of medical equipment in healthcare settings by maintaining, installing, and repairing complex devices.
Prosthetist
A Prosthetist designs and fits prosthetic devices for individuals with disabilities or amputations, requiring both technical and interpersonal skills.
Tissue Engineer
Tissue Engineers develop biomaterials and biotechnologies to repair damaged organs and tissues, working on projects like skin grafts and lab-grown tissue.
Pharmaceutical Engineer
Pharmaceutical Engineers design, develop, and produce medications, cosmetics, and vaccines, overseeing quality control, testing, compliance, and product innovation.
Research and Development Engineer
A Research and Development Engineer designs and tests innovative technologies to meet industry needs, collaborating with teams to ensure compliance and performance.
Biomechanical Engineer
Biomechanical Engineers design machines and devices to enhance health, working in areas like prosthetics, robotics, and medical equipment development.
Engineering Technologist
An Engineering Technologist uses engineering principles to solve technical problems, focusing on the practical implementation of designs and ensuring project compliance.
